The Location -

Tywardreath is a pretty village located between Fowey and Par. It has a fantastic community spirit that revolves around the local village pub, church, primary school and village convenience store. Within a 15 minute walk is the village of Par which has many local amenities including doctors, library, post office, sports field with running track and convenience stores as well as Par beach which is dog friendly all year round. It also has excellent transport links with a railway station in Par on the London Paddington to Penzance line.

The nearby historic Harbour Town of Fowey is a popular sailing centre with two thriving sailing clubs, an annual regatta and literary festival. A good range of shops and businesses, award-winning restaurants, hotels and public houses have established Fowey as a popular high-quality holiday destination. Fowey sits in an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ty and includes a glorious coastline, rugged uplands and tranquil wooded river valleys. The spectacular Lost Gardens of Heligan and world famous Eden Project, two of the Great Gardens of Cornwall, are an easy drive from Fowey and Tywardreath.

The Property -

A three bedroom spacious property that provides the opportunity to make the perfect home.

Accessed via Vicarage Lane, steps from the driveway lead up to the front door. The front door opens to a hallway, with doors leading off to a sitting room, kitchen, bathroom, three well-sized bedrooms and useful storage cupboards.

The kitchen comprises plenty of storage units, range cooker oven, American style fridge freezer, integrated dishwasher and ceramic sink. There are windows to the front and side elevation.

The sitting room houses a wood burner with slate hearth and surround. Two windows to the side and rear elevation make the room light and spacious.

A door from the hallway opens to a narrow stairs that lead down to a basement snug. This can be accessed from the rear garden or garage and could make an idea office or hobby room. The ceiling is low and the stairs to the hallway are narrow and steep.

A door opens into the garage which has a space for a workshop and separate store area.

The Outside -

The bungalow fronts onto a driveway with space for approximately four/five vehicles and sits on top of the generous sized garage. The rear garden is a level plot and can be accessed from either side of the property. The garden comprises a grass lawn and paved patio area, which is bordered by fencing and trees.
